‘Supergirl’ Cape Hoodie
Major advancements have been made in hoodie technology over the last few years. Now, it’s not enough to just slap a logo on. Some turn into costumes when you zip the hoodie completely; some are a complete costume already. This Supergirl piece turns into a costume by unzipping the hood. It’s the perfect gift for someone with friends who throw frequent surprise costume parties. (Credit: HotTopic.com)

‘Legends of Tomorrow’ T-shirt
Legends fans are on their own when it comes to merch: There is almost nothing official from Warner Bros. for the show. Fortunately, the team nature of the show gives fans ample opportunity to flex their creativity to fill the void. Whether it be the iconography associated with each hero, a simple list of names, clever bumper sticker sayings, or weirdly hilarious cat versions of the characters (pictured), the Internet has something out there for you. (Credit: RedBubble.com)

‘Luke Cage’ Soundtrack on Vinyl
The Netflix series is great, but the soundtrack is even better. The LP comes with additional art from master illustrator Matthew Woodson. Put this record on, slide back into your chair, and pretend you’re watching over Harlem’s Paradise from Cottonmouth’s office (Credit: Amazon.com)
